Output 07c3018b03c07a666d65e45fc2896699f85ab0e218bb5e3c4f121fd12771883e:50

value
201779
script pubkey
OP_0 OP_PUSHBYTES_20 51b9a03f54ed469046e9496aa32747eefdb9eb4e
address
bc1q2xu6q065a4rfq3hff942xf68am7mn66w2pxasl
transaction
07c3018b03c07a666d65e45fc2896699f85ab0e218bb5e3c4f121fd12771883e
spent
true